Application information 11.1 Noise The output noise is determined by the value of the output capacitor (see Table 7). [1] Measured at a bandwidth of 10 Hz to 100 kHz 11.2 Stability For stable operation: • The maximum output capacitor ESR should not exceed 22 Ω (worst-case) and for the minimum ESR, see Table 8. • The ESR of the output capacitor is limited. • See Table 8 for the minimum ESR values of the output capacitor, at Tamb given the load and output capacitance.
